RACE ROUTE


Stage 1
Kota Bharu - Kuala Berang 174.5 kms 
1st March 2010


AFTER a lapse of several years, Kota Bharu is once again given the honour of being the start venue for LTdL 2010. From the start in front of the Balai Besar, the peloton weaves through a neutralised zone of 6.5 kilometres before the real start in front of the historic Sultan Ismail Mosque.

Heading South, the race moves through Pekan Gunang and Kampung Bukit Chanda before the first intermediate sprint zone in Jelawat 20.7 kilometres into the stage. In keeping with the recent trend of early breakaways, a small group of escapees can be expected to make a charge for Jelawat and also the first of the King of the Mountains (KOM) points on offer when they hit a relatively easy category 4 climb in Tok Bali, the famous jetty for tourists heading to the holiday destination of Perhentian Island, which is 40 kilometres into the stage.

With two more intermediate sprint zones and another categorised climb in Kuala Besut (50.6km), Sungai Tong (128.3km) and Kampung Chapu (151.8km), the tempo is expected to be high as the race for the leaders jerseys for the points and mountains classifications heats up right from the opening stage. Nevertheless, with a fairly flat profile of the stage, the peloton is expected to regroup for a mass bunch sprint to the finish in Kuala Berang.

PAST OVERALL WINNERS

2009 JOSE RODOLFO SERPA PEREZ
(SDA) Diquigiovanni-Androni
2008 RUSLAN IVANOV
(Moldova)
2007 ANTHONY CHARTEAU
(France)
2006 DAVID GEORGE
(South Africa)
2005 RYAN COX
(South Africa)
2004 FREDDIE GONZALEZ
(Selle Italia)
2003 TOM DANIELSON
(USA) Saturn
2002 HERNAN DARIO MUNOZ
(COL) Selle Italia
2001 PAOLO LANFRANCHI
(ITA) Mapei Quickstep
2000 CHRISTOPHER HORNER
(USA) Mercury
1999 PAOLO LANFRANCHI
(ITA) Mapei
1998 GABRIELE MISSAGLIA
(ITA) MAPEI
1997 LUCA SCINTO
(ITA) MG-Technogym
1996 DAMIAN MCDONALD
(USA) Giant-AIS
